The Customer Support Agent is responsible for managing customer interactions, resolving inquiries, and ensuring a consistently high-quality support experience. This role requires strong communication skills, ownership of customer issues, and the ability to collaborate effectively across teams.
- Respond to customer requests and resolve issues through phone, email, and live chat while meeting established service expectations.
- Deliver a customer-focused experience by understanding user needs, providing clear guidance, and ensuring effective issue resolution.
- Manage customer cases, document interactions, track updates, and maintain accurate records across support systems.
- Review and process customer documentation and forms while ensuring accuracy and completeness.
- Become a subject matter expert on assigned products, support processes, and customer workflows.
- Escalate complex issues appropriately and collaborate with leadership and internal teams to ensure timely resolutions.
- Communicate proactively with customers and internal stakeholders regarding challenges, progress, and next steps.
- Support operational goals by managing daily priorities, meeting service targets, and contributing to continuous process improvements.
- Maintain availability for occasional after-hours or weekend support needs when required.
The ideal candidate brings customer service experience, strong communication abilities, and the ability to learn and adapt quickly in a technology-focused environment.
- 1+ year of experience in customer service, customer support, or a related client-facing role; experience in technology or SaaS environments is preferred.
- Strong written and verbal English communication skills; additional language proficiency is a plus.
- Comfortable learning new software systems and navigating multiple digital tools.
- Experience supporting customers through multiple channels, including phone, email, and chat.
- Ability to manage multiple tasks simultaneously while maintaining attention to detail and service quality.
- Reliable, organized, and accountable, with the ability to work independently and collaboratively.
- Strong problem-solving skills and the ability to identify, communicate, and resolve customer challenges.
- Familiarity with support platforms such as Zendesk or Salesforce is preferred.
- Knowledge of reimbursement processes, deductions, compliance, or payment workflows is a plus.
- Competitive hourly compensation of approximately $20 per hour, with final pay based on experience, skills, and qualifications.
- Medical, dental, and vision insurance effective from day one.
- Flexible Spending Accounts (FSA) and Health Savings Accounts (HSA).
- Company-sponsored short-term and long-term disability coverage and basic life insurance.
- 401(k) retirement plan with company match.
- Open Paid Time Off policy for planned vacation and personal time.
- Annual sick time allowance for unexpected absences.
- Family planning and parenting support benefits.
- Mental, physical, professional, and financial wellness resources.
- Home office reimbursement program.
- Internet and cellular cost reimbursement.
- Paid maternity and adoption leave, as well as paid paternity leave.
- Remote-first flexibility and support for employees working from home.
- Opportunities to participate in learning initiatives, employee communities, and professional development programs.
